Ben Sedley is a clinical psychologist and acceptance and commitment therapy (ACT) practitioner with over fifteen years of experience working with adolescents and families facing mental health difficulties. Sedleys research and practice has focused on examining children and young peoples understanding of mental health, which has helped guide him on the best ways to explain mental health concepts and ACT to young people.
